Orthogonal learning particle swarm optimization for power electronic circuit optimization with free search range

Power electronic circuit (PEC) always consists of a number of components such as resistors, capacitors, and inductors which have to be optimized in order to obtain good circuit performance. In current studies, the search ranges of these components are always pre-defined carefully by expert designers, making it difficult for practical applications. In this paper, the search space is freely set to the commonly used ranges and an efficient orthogonal learning particle swarm optimization (OLPSO) is applied to optimally design the PEC with such search space. OLPSO uses an orthogonal learning (OL) strategy for PSO to discover useful information that lies in the personal historical best experience and the neighborhood's best experience via orthogonal experimental design. Therefore, OLPSO can construct a more promising and efficient exemplar to guide particle to fly better towards the global optimal region. OLPSO is implemented to optimize the design of a buck regulator in PEC. The optimized results are compared with those obtained by using a genetic algorithm (GA) approach and those obtained by using PSO with traditional learning strategy. Results show that the OLPSO algorithm is more promising in the design and optimization of the PEC with large search space. Moreover, the simulations results demonstrate the advantages of OLPSO by showing that the circuit optimized by OLPSO exhibits better startup and large-signal disturbance performance when compared with the one optimized by GA.

[1]  Xinling Shi,et al.  A Modified Particle Swarm Optimizer with Dynamical Inertia Weight , 2009, ICFIE.

[2]  Bimal K. Bose Energy, environment, and advances in power electronics , 2000 .

[3]  Gerald Jay Sussman,et al.  Heuristic techniques in computer-aided circuit analysis , 1975 .

[4]  Jun Zhang,et al.  Implementation of a decoupled optimization technique for design of switching regulators using genetic algorithms , 2001 .

[5]  Rob A. Rutenbar,et al.  OASYS: a framework for analog circuit synthesis , 1989, Proceedings., Second Annual IEEE ASIC Seminar and Exhibit,.

[6]  Andries Petrus Engelbrecht,et al.  A Cooperative approach to particle swarm optimization , 2004, IEEE Transactions on Evolutionary Computation.

[7]  Margaret J. Robertson,et al.  Design and Analysis of Experiments , 2006, Handbook of statistics.

[8]  Rob A. Rutenbar,et al.  Synthesis of high-performance analog circuits in ASTRX/OBLX , 1996, IEEE Trans. Comput. Aided Des. Integr. Circuits Syst..

[9]  Tore Undeland,et al.  Power Electronics: Converters, Applications and Design , 1989 .

[10]  Jun Zhang,et al.  Clustering-Based Adaptive Crossover and Mutation Probabilities for Genetic Algorithms , 2007, IEEE Transactions on Evolutionary Computation.

[11]  Jun Zhang,et al.  Orthogonal Learning Particle Swarm Optimization , 2011, IEEE Trans. Evol. Comput..

[12]  Malik E. Elbuluk,et al.  A General Approach to Sampled-Data Modeling for Power Electronic Circuits , 1986, IEEE Transactions on Power Electronics.

[13]  Ali Emadi,et al.  Modeling of power electronic loads in AC distribution systems using the generalized State-space averaging method , 2004, IEEE Transactions on Industrial Electronics.

[14]  Jun Zhang,et al.  Pseudocoevolutionary genetic algorithms for power electronic circuits optimization , 2003, IEEE Transactions on Systems, Man, and Cybernetics, Part C (Applications and Reviews).

[15]  Jun Zhang,et al.  Solving the flight frequency programming problem with particle swarm optimization , 2009, 2009 IEEE Congress on Evolutionary Computation.

[16]  Jun Zhang,et al.  Discrete Particle Swarm Optimization for Multiple Destination Routing Problems , 2009, EvoWorkshops.

[17]  H.S.-H. Chung,et al.  Extended Ant Colony Optimization Algorithm for Power Electronic Circuit Design , 2009, IEEE Transactions on Power Electronics.

[18]  Jun Zhang,et al.  An Efficient Ant Colony System Based on Receding Horizon Control for the Aircraft Arrival Sequencing and Scheduling Problem , 2010, IEEE Transactions on Intelligent Transportation Systems.

[19]  L. P. Huelsman Optimization-a powerful tool for analysis and design , 1993 .

[20]  James Kennedy,et al.  Particle swarm optimization , 1995, Proceedings of ICNN'95 - International Conference on Neural Networks.

[21]  Jun Zhang,et al.  Power Electronic Circuits Design: A Particle Swarm Optimization Approach , 2008, SEAL.

[22]  George C. Verghese,et al.  Principles of power electronics , 1991 .

[23]  Jun Zhang,et al.  Adaptive Particle Swarm Optimization , 2008, ANTS Conference.

[24]  Mauro Birattari,et al.  Swarm Intelligence , 2012, Lecture Notes in Computer Science.

[25]  Michael N. Vrahatis,et al.  On the computation of all global minimizers through particle swarm optimization , 2004, IEEE Transactions on Evolutionary Computation.

[26]  Jun Zhang,et al.  Solving the Optimal Coverage Problem in Wireless Sensor Networks Using Evolutionary Computation Algorithms , 2010, SEAL.

[27]  P. R. K. Chetty Current Injected Equivalent Circuit Approach to Modeling of Switching DC-DC Converters in Discontinuous Inductor Conduction Mode , 1982, IEEE Transactions on Industrial Electronics.

[28]  M. Young The technical writer's handbook : writing with style and clarity , 1989 .

[29]  Fred C. Lee,et al.  State-plane analysis of parallel resonant converter , 1985, 1985 IEEE Power Electronics Specialists Conference.